    In the Linux kernel, the following vulnerability has been resolved:

    net/smc: fix double-free of smc_spd_priv when tee() duplicates splice pipe buffer

    smc_rx_splice() allocates one smc_spd_priv per pipe_buffer and stores
    the pointer in pipe_buffer.private.  The pipe_buf_operations for these
    buffers used .get = generic_pipe_buf_get, which only increments the page
    reference count when tee(2) duplicates a pipe buffer.  The smc_spd_priv
    pointer itself was not handled, so after tee() both the original and the
    cloned pipe_buffer share the same smc_spd_priv *.

    When both pipes are subsequently released, smc_rx_pipe_buf_release() is
    called twice against the same object:

      1st call: kfree(priv)  sock_put(sk)  smc_rx_update_cons()  [correct]
      2nd call: kfree(priv)  sock_put(sk)  smc_rx_update_cons()  [UAF]

    KASAN reports a slab-use-after-free in smc_rx_pipe_buf_release(), which
    then escalates to a NULL-pointer dereference and kernel panic via
    smc_rx_update_consumer() when it chases the freed priv->smc pointer:

    Beyond the memory-safety problem, duplicating an SMC splice buffer is
    semantically questionable: smc_rx_update_cons() would advance the
    consumer cursor twice for the same data, corrupting receive-window
    accounting.  A refcount on smc_spd_priv could fix the double-free, but
    the cursor-accounting issue would still need to be addressed separately.

    The .get callback is invoked by both tee(2) and splice_pipe_to_pipe()
    for partial transfers; both will now return -EFAULT.  Users who need
    to duplicate SMC socket data must use a copy-based read path.
